AI Generated Summary
AI-generated. Powered by real user reviews.
  • Users report that built.io Backend excels in Deployment Automation with a score of 8.7, allowing for seamless integration and faster release cycles, while AWS Amplify, with a score of 7.7 in Ease of Setup, can be more challenging for new users to navigate initially.
  • Reviewers mention that built.io Backend's APIs / Integrations score of 8.6 is a standout feature, providing extensive connectivity options that enhance functionality, whereas AWS Amplify, despite its solid performance, received a lower score in Quality of Support at 7.8, indicating potential delays in assistance.
  • G2 users highlight built.io Backend's strong Configuration Management capabilities with a score of 8.1, which simplifies the management of application settings, while AWS Amplify's Access Control features scored 8.4, indicating a robust approach to user permissions but lacking some of the flexibility found in built.io.
  • Users on G2 report that built.io Backend's Process Analytics score of 7.9 is a bit lower than expected, suggesting room for improvement in data insights, while AWS Amplify's Feature Flags scored 8.1, allowing for better control over feature rollouts.
  • Reviewers say that built.io Backend shines in Pipelines with a score of 8.7, facilitating efficient workflow management, whereas AWS Amplify's Orchestration scored 8.3, indicating a solid but less comprehensive orchestration capability.
  • Users report that both platforms scored equally in Product Direction with an 8.3 rating, indicating that both products are perceived positively in terms of future development and feature enhancements, but built.io Backend's focus on enterprise solutions may cater better to larger organizations.

What is AWS Amplify used for?
2 Comments
Jayprakash M.
JM
Amplify is a service on AWS platform, where you can deploy apps like nextjs, reactjs etc. It also helps to deploy builds automatically using git. Read more
